The Importance of Resource Management in IT Projects

IT projects can easily get out of hand as various problems arise in the middle of the project. There are unforeseen bottlenecks, team members who fail to deliver their part, budgeting issues—all these and more can contribute to a delay in completion, or worse, a project failure. The necessity for effective IT project management and prudent resource management is crucial.

What is Resource Management?

Resource management is the process of planning, managing, scheduling, and allocating resources for a project to ensure maximum efficiency and optimization. A resource, in this case, is anything  vital to performing the task or project such as financial resources, people with specific skill sets, technology or equipment, and time. Effective resource management ensures  the availability of resources when and where they are needed.

Applying good resource management in IT projects allows the organization and the team to accomplish the most with the given resources at hand.

Benefits of Resource Management

Resource management is the best way to ensure that projects are running smoothly and efficiently. Effective resource management:

  1. Lays the foundation for a successful outcome. It aims to reduce idle time and prevents overutilization of resources, helping ensure that projects are delivered on time and within budget.
  2. Serves as a roadmap for a project. A good resource plan properly calculates the opportune time for distributing resources so that the project timeline is matched, keeping the project on track.
  3. Helps prevent unexpected obstacles. Having a good idea of what the project entails and what resources you have upfront can help you anticipate problems ahead of time and allow you to prepare for these as you move along.
  4. Prevents boredom and/or burnout. Overworking or underutilizing your human resources can lead to negative outcomes. While work challenges can keep employees productive and engaged in their tasks, giving them heavy workloads to the point of overworking them can lead to burnout.
  5. Builds transparency among teams. Resource planning offers management visibility into the workload and bandwidth of all teams, allowing them to identify which teams are at maximum capacity, and which are available to take on additional projects.

Resource Management Best Practices

Here are some best practices in resource management that, when applied together with project management, lead to successful results.

  1. Identify the resources that are in short supply early on. Focus on these, and find ways to get around the shortage or adjust timelines based on the availability of the constrained resources. Keep all stakeholders updated.
  2. Create a process that objectively identifies priority tasks. Much of resource planning is being able to pick the tasks that need to be done first and allocate resources for these accordingly.
  3. Be agile enough for any unexpected changes. While resource management should start with a well-thought-out plan, remember that circumstances may change. The resource manager should have the agility to adapt to changes in strategy and adjust resource distribution.
